软考,即计算机软件专业技术资格(水平)考试,是我国计算机领域最具权威性的专业技术资格认证考试之一。该考试旨在评估和提升计算机专业技术人员的专业水平,促进软件产业的发展。软考的内容广泛,涵盖了计算机科学与技术的多个领域。以下将详细介绍软考一般考察的几个主要内容。

一、计算机系统知识

软考首先要考察的是计算机系统的基础知识。这包括计算机组成原理、操作系统、计算机网络、数据库系统原理等。考生需要掌握计算机的基本工作原理,理解操作系统的功能和管理方式,熟悉网络协议和通信原理,以及数据库的设计和管理等。

二、软件开发技术

软件开发技术是软考中的重要内容,涉及软件工程、程序设计语言、数据结构与算法等。考生需要了解软件开发的生命周期,掌握需求分析、设计、编码、测试和维护等各个阶段的方法和技术。此外,还需要熟悉至少一门程序设计语言,理解数据结构与算法的基本原理,并能够运用它们解决实际问题。

三、信息安全技术

随着信息技术的快速发展,信息安全问题日益突出。因此,软考也将信息安全技术作为重要的考察内容。这包括网络安全、系统安全、应用安全等方面的知识。考生需要了解常见的安全威胁和攻击手段,掌握基本的安全防护和应急响应技术,以及信息安全管理和法律法规等方面的知识。

四、项目管理知识

在软件开发过程中,项目管理起着至关重要的作用。软考中的项目管理知识主要涉及项目管理的基本概念、原理和方法。考生需要了解项目管理的流程、工具和技术,掌握项目计划、项目监控、风险管理等方面的知识,以及项目团队建设和沟通协调等技能。

五、新技术应用与发展趋势

软考还注重考察考生对新技术应用和发展趋势的了解。这包括云计算、大数据、人工智能、物联网等新兴技术。考生需要关注这些技术的发展动态,理解它们的基本原理和应用场景,并能够根据实际需求进行合理的技术选型和应用。

六、专业英语

由于计算机技术起源于国外,且国际交流日益频繁,因此专业英语也成为软考的一个重要考察内容。考生需要具备一定的英语词汇量,能够阅读和理解英文技术文档,以及进行简单的英文交流和写作。

综上所述,软考一般考察的内容包括计算机系统知识、软件开发技术、信息安全技术、项目管理知识、新技术应用与发展趋势以及专业英语等方面。为了顺利通过软考,考生需要系统学习这些知识点,掌握相关的原理和方法,并积累实际的项目经验。同时,还需要关注技术的发展动态,不断提升自己的专业技能和综合素质。通过软考的认证,不仅可以证明自己在计算机领域的专业水平,还可以为个人的职业发展打下坚实的基础。